Chelsea ready to cash-in on world class Napoli striker

Victor Osimhen has been linked to Chelsea move for quite some time now. Chelsea’s Chairman Todd Boehly is willing to make a £110m bid for the Nigerian star. However, Osimhen has gained attention from numerous other clubs. PSG are also interested in acquiring the forward’s services. A battle between Les Perisiens and the Blues for Osimhen’s signature is ongoing.

Chelsea are in need of a proven class striker especially since Nkunku is injury prone and often sidelined. Nicolas Jackson has often failed to hit the mark. The Blues have missed many big chances and have struggled to score from open play.

PSG will be eyeing Osimhen as the Les Perisiens have identified the Nigerian as Mbappe’s replacement. The French international has made it clear that he will not extend his contract with PSG and will be available on the market for a bargain.

Victor Osimhen prefers Chelsea!

Osimhen’s love for Chelsea and idolization of Drogba makes it no surprise that he would prefer playing for the West Londoners.

Osimhen’s historical admiration for the Blues is no secret either. He has been linked with United, but it is unlikely that the Red Devils will move for him. Spurs and Arsenal have also been found interested in the striker. But, it is believed that the star forward will choose the Blues over the two.

Chelsea to propose a swap: Osimhen in Lukaku Out

Chelsea are ready to part ways with Romelu Lukaku after his stint at the Stamford Bridge proved to be an unimpressive one. The Blues are considering to swap the Belgian plus cash for Osimhen to balance the deal for Napoli.

Lukaku will be no stranger to Serie A having represented Inter and Roma in the competition before. Lukaku’s good run of form in the Italian domestic league may further push Napoli’s hand towards making the deal.

Osimhen Transfer Saga: More Drama to follow!

While Chelsea are considered as strong favorites for Osimhen move, PSG won’t back down easily. Moreover, Napoli President Aurelio De Laurentiis has a reputation for being a tough negotiator and he will try to get the best out of the deal.

Both Chelsea and PSG are willing to pay £110m release clause for Osimhen and are equally confident of the prospect of landing the Nigerian. While it cannot be said for certain where Osimhen will go, more drama is sure to be witnessed over the Nigerian star.
